13 Easy Carpet Cleaning Tips for Beginners

By now, we’ve established that carpet cleaning is very important. Now, let’s talk about some tips to help you clean your carpet effectively. Here are some beginner carpet cleaning tips:

1) Vacuum regularly

vacuum cleaner cleaning mess on carpet

Vacuuming is the most important thing you can do to maintain your carpet. It removes dirt, dust, and other allergens that can cause problems for people with allergies or asthma.

Make sure to vacuum at least once a week, and more often if you have pets or children.

Vacuuming becomes a habit once you establish a regular routine. If you need help remembering to vacuum, set a reminder on your phone or put a note in a visible spot.

2) Clean Spills Immediately

cleaning floor

To keep your carpet clean, it is important to remember to act quickly to spills. Accidents happen, and when they do, remember not to let them sit for too long. As a rule of thumb, the longer a spill sits on your carpet, the harder it will be to remove.

If you have kids or pets, accidents are bound to happen. Be prepared by keeping a stash of cleaning supplies near any areas where spills are likely to occur.

You can use a paper towel or clean cloth to blot the spill, depending on what type of spill it is, then use the right carpet cleaners or soap and water to remove the stain.

For tougher stains, you may need to use a commercial carpet cleaner. Just be sure to test it on an inconspicuous spot first to make sure it doesn’t damage your carpet!

4) Pre-treat Stains

carpet cleaner spray

When you spill something on your carpet, it’s important to treat the stain as quickly as possible.

The best way to do this is to pre-treat the stain with a carpet cleaning product before trying to remove it. This will help break down the stain and make it easier to remove.

To pre-treat a stain, simply apply the cleaning product to the affected area and let it sit for a few minutes before blotting it up.

You can also use this method for tough stains that are resistant to carpet cleaners. Simply pre-treat the area with a cleaner, then use a brush to scrub the stain before blotting it up.

Tough stains may require multiple treatments before they are removed completely. Be patient and keep treating the area until the stain is gone.

5) Use the Right Carpet Cleaning Technique

There are different ways to clean carpets, and not all of them are effective. One of the best ways to clean carpets is to use a hot water extraction method.

This involves using hot water and carpet cleaners to deep clean your carpets. This method is very effective at removing dirt, dust, and tough stains.

It is important to use the right carpet cleaners when using this method. Carpet cleaners that are too harsh can damage your carpets, so be sure to read the label carefully before use.

The hot water extraction method is the best way to clean carpets, but it is also the most labor-intensive. If you don’t have the time or energy to do it yourself, you can always hire a professional carpet cleaner.

6) Use a Carpet Brush

carpet cleaning brush

A carpet brush is a tool that can be used to help clean your carpets. It has stiff bristles that help loosen dirt and dust from the carpet fibers.

Carpet brushes can be used on their own or in conjunction with a vacuum cleaner. If you use a brush, make sure to go over the area several times to loosen as much dirt and dust as possible.

7) Groom Your Carpets Regularly

Grooming your carpets regularly is an important part of keeping them clean.

Grooming helps remove dirt and dust that has become embedded in the carpet fibers over time.

It also helps to fluff up the carpet, making it look newer and fresher. To groom your carpets, simply use a carpet rake or brush to go over the entire surface.

Make sure to do this at least once a week to keep your carpets looking their best.

8) Remove Your Shoes

brown shoes

One of the easiest ways to keep your carpets clean is to simply remove your shoes before walking on your carpets.

It seems too easy to do but just making this a norm will help reduce the amount of dirt and debris that gets tracked onto your carpets.

If you have guests over, make sure to provide a place for them to take their shoes off as well!

9) Use a Steam Cleaner

A steam cleaner is a great way to deep clean your carpets. Steam cleaners use hot water and carpet cleaners to clean carpets.

They are very effective at removing dirt, dust, and tough stains. If you have a steam cleaner, make sure to use the right carpet cleaners. Carpet cleaners that are too harsh can damage your carpets.

Steam cleaners are a great way to clean carpets, but they can be expensive. If you don’t have the money to buy one, you can always rent one from a local store.

Just be sure to read the instructions carefully before use.

10) Use Doormats

door mat carpet cleaning hack

Doormats are not just for decoration – they serve an important purpose.

They help to remove dirt, dust, and debris from your shoes before you even step foot on your carpet.

Make sure to place them both inside and outside of all entrances to your home to maximize their effectiveness!
